原文:TypeScript 之 書寫.d.ts文件

https: m.runoob.com manual gitbook TypeScript book doc handbook Writing Definition Files.html 類的分解 TypeScript的類會創建出兩個類型: 實例類型,定義了類的實例具有哪些成員 構造函數類型,定義了類的構造函數具有哪些類型。 構造函數類型也被稱做類的靜態部分,因為它包含了類的靜態成員。 ...

2018-08-29 11:01 0 1078 推薦指數:

查看詳情

react項目添加typescript類型定義文件 .d.ts

最近用react + antd mobile + typescript開發項目,其中使用了rc-form這個包,可惜沒有typescript版本,導致找不到類型定義。 一起來重溫一下這個經典的錯誤。 解決辦法: 在網上查了很久,那些修改typeRoots的方法根本不好使,太坑人 ...

Tue Jul 07 16:50:00 CST 2020 0 4935
TypeScript Writing .d.ts files(編寫聲明文件)

當使用擴展的JavaScript庫或者插件API的時候,將需要使用聲明文件(.d.ts)來描述庫的類型。本文內容將包括如何編寫聲明文件相關的一些高級概念,然后用一些例子來展示如何將各式各樣的概念與聲明文件的描述相匹配。 流程 寫.d.ts最好是從庫的說明文檔開始,而不是代碼。從說明文 ...

Thu Mar 24 19:11:00 CST 2016 3 11330
TypeScript類型定義文件(*.d.ts)生成工具

在開發ts時,有時會遇到沒有d.ts文件的庫,同時在老項目遷移到ts項目時也會遇到一些文件需要自己編寫聲明文件,但是在需要的聲明文件比較多的情況,就需要自動生產聲明文件。用過幾個庫。今天簡單記錄一下。自己怎么編寫有很多教程和文檔,那里就不介紹了。 1、為整個包添加聲明文件 使用微軟 ...

Fri Oct 12 23:54:00 CST 2018 0 10028
TypeScript聲明文件(.d.ts)的使用

前言 當我們在TS文件中需要引入外部庫時,編譯時是無法判斷傳入參數的類型的,所以我們需要在引入前加入一個聲明文件來幫助ts判斷類型。 當然現在大部分庫都自帶有自己的聲明文件,一般在@types目錄下。 使用場景 在ts文件中對引用的外部庫做類型判斷; 制作npm包時,書寫自己的聲明文件 ...

Wed Apr 29 17:34:00 CST 2020 0 8548
TypeScript 類型定義文件(*.d.ts)自動生成工具

在開發ts時,有時會遇到沒有d.ts文件的庫,同時在老項目遷移到ts項目時也會遇到一些文件需要自己編寫聲明文件,但是在需要的聲明文件比較多的情況,就需要自動生產聲明文件。用過幾個庫。今天簡單記錄一下。自己怎么編寫有很多教程和文檔,那里就不介紹了。 1、為整個包添加聲明文件 ...

Wed Dec 19 18:19:00 CST 2018 0 4757
JavaScript 和 TypeScript 交叉口 —— 類型定義文件(*.d.ts)

在 《從 JavaScript 到 TypeScript 系列》 文章我們已經學習了 TypeScript 相關的知識。 TypeScript 的核心在於靜態類型,我們在編寫 TS 的時候會定義很多的類型,但是主流的庫都是 JavaScript 編寫的,並不支持類型系統。那么如何讓這些第三方庫 ...

Tue Nov 07 00:22:00 CST 2017 3 19051
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M